
The American Enterprise project seeks to educate the public about America's free-market system. Each year, MVFBLA members plan and execute a project that achieves this purpose. Past projects have included Simply Biz-E, where MVFBLA members held business etiquette workshops for the community, and social business plan development, in which members educated the community about the various aspects of social businesses. Through the American Enterprise project, members of both MVFBLA and the community become more knowledgeable about the capitalist system that enables entrepreneurship in our country.
In supporting the America's free-enterprise system, this year's topic will be job careers. Members will be able to learn about the various departments in an American Enterprise--finance, technology, marketing, etc. Speakers, member presentations, and fun activities will be a significant portion of the project.
Each month, a survey will be given to the members to see what they want to experience this month. Members will be able to decide what the monthly topic will be, what activities they would like to do, and what presentation they would like to see!
The project will have a monthly newsletter (On the Job), project website (www.onthejobonline.org), and an end-of-the-year Job Fair.
